
Prime Minister Imran Khan has been gifted a Proton car by Malaysian counterpart, Mahathir Mohamad, according to sources.
The X-70 Proton will be handed over to PM Imran Khan in a ceremony.
The car will be received by the Financial Advisor on trade, Razzak Dawood.
The Malaysian Prime Minister had announced the gift for Prime Minister Imran Khan during his visit to Pakistan earlier in August.
Mahathir Mohamad had also announced to set up an assembly plant of the vehicle manufacturer in Pakistan.
PROTON Holdings Berhad is a Malaysian automotive company and automobile corporation active in automobile design, manufacturing, distribution and sales.
Mahathir Bin Mohamad was appointed prime minister of Malaysia in 1981, retired in 2003, and returned to the office in 2018.
